# Commission Scheme 2.0 — Managers Only

Branch managers: the revised scheme for Quillhaven Supply takes effect next cycle. Flat 5% gives way to tiered rates — 3% base, 6% above target, plus a team pool. Draws are discontinued. Brief your reps after the all-hands, not before. The reasoning ties into the plan noted below.

management briefing: Headcount on the Belix team goes from 60 to 93 by the end of November. Gross margin on Belix came in at 23 percent against a plan of 47 percent.

Subject: Memtrace cut-over complete

Team,

Cut-over to Memtrace v2 for GPU memory profiling finished last night. Old v1 agents are disabled; any tickets referencing v1 dashboards should be closed as resolved-by-migration. Sampling overhead is now under 2% and allocation traces include kernel names. Known gap: profiles older than 30 days were not migrated. Point customers at the v2 docs for setup questions. For reference when troubleshooting, the agent now runs with the following configuration.

settings of bagaf-bawip:
[aldax]
port = 5000
region = south-4
host = aldax.brasklabs.corp
team = brivan
timeout_ms = 2000
retries = 2

## Project Larkspur — Managers Only

Heads up: we're in early talks to acquire Quenby Instruments, the sensor outfit out of Windmere. Nothing signed yet — diligence kicks off next week, led by Tobin Asher. Keep this off team channels and don't ping anyone at Quenby directly. Rough valuation and integration thinking are still moving targets. The current plan of record is summarised below.

confidential, kahog-bawif: The northern region missed its Pramir quota by 20.0 percent last quarter. Casaxek Freight plans to lower the Fraion list price by 41.5 percent in December. The finance team signed off on a budget of $236.4 million for Project Druius. The renewal with Fenysix Partners closes at $91.3 million a year, 2.1 percent below the last contract.

Subject: Ratecache cut-over summary

Team — the cut-over of the Orvenne tax-rate lookup cache to the new cluster completed Tuesday night without customer-visible impact. We drained the old nodes over forty minutes, verified hit rates recovered within expected bounds, and confirmed parity across all sampled jurisdictions. One lagging replica was rebuilt Wednesday morning. Old hosts stay warm for a week as rollback insurance, then get decommissioned. For the sync record, the cluster now runs with the following configuration.

settings of fahag-haduf:
[ulaox]
port = 8443
region = south-2
host = ulaox.lumiccorp.internal
timeout_ms = 500
retries = 8